MORQUECHO-SANCHEZ, R et al. Evaluation of the perceived quality of university sports volunteering programs in the Mexican context: National Universiade. CPD [online]. 2021, vol.21, n.2, pp.174-182.  Epub 16-Mayo-2022. ISSN 1989-5879.

The objective of this research is to validate a tool that allows evaluating the perceived quality of university volunteer programs in the Mexican sports context. For data analysis, the statistical software SPSS v.22 and the LISREL 8.8 program were used. The internal consistency analyzes, exploratory factor analysis (AFE) and confirmatory factor analysis (AFC) were performed with two different samples. The instrument used was the QVOLSPORT mx, which is composed of 49 items and 6 factors: 1. Organization of the volunteer work, 2. Person in charge of the area, 3. Specific tasks of the area, 4. Logistics, 5. Installation and materials and 6. Personal assessment. The sampling was intentional for convenience, the participants are university sports volunteers of the National Universiade of the year 2017 and 2019 of both genders. It was applied to a sample of 778 participants distributed in 378 participants in the 2017 Universiade, where 252 were men and 126 women, while for the 2019 Universiade 400 participated, where 238 were men and 162 women, with a range of age between 18 and 31 years (M = 21.18). The results showed that Cronbach's Alpha by factors is above .70; the indicators of relevance were adequate, the 6 factors obtained explain 59.60% of the total variance. The fit and error indices are satisfactory, CFI = 0.982, NNFI = 0.981 and RMSEA = 0.057, so the model fits. It is concluded that the QVOLSPORT mx instrument has adequate psychometric properties and meets the needs of sports volunteering in the university community, enabling continuous improvement in sports volunteering programs. It is confirmed that the instrument is valid to evaluate the perceived quality of university sports volunteering programs in the Mexican sports context.

Palabras clave : Validation; Perceived quality; Volunteers; Sports event; University.
